does firefox utilize cloudfront.net?

my homepage is about:cache I see in the disk memory category 23 or 25 instances of png files with cloudfront. net in the pathname, or url. This has occurred in every session of use of firefox. It does not clear when I clear history. It does, however, clear on a restart, I think. This is not a problem. I just need to know if it is normal. Or, if some other application is calling cloudfront.

hello, yes mozilla's directory tiles on the newtab page are hosted on cloudfront.net...
